"Zhishui Renshan" is not a translation of Shandong Chinese travel book, but an original product created and written in English by a group of foreign journalists who love Shandong, created by an international team, and distributed overseas. The book has beautiful writing, beautiful stories and large amount of information, and is the most humanistic English travel book in Shandong Province published in recent years. "Zhishui Renshan" combines the rich tourism resources of Shandong Province, tailors tourism routes for tourists of different identities, and on this basis, makes in-depth introductions and cultural interpretations of attractions. This book takes the hometown of Confucius and Confucian culture as the soul of the book; The content is novel and lively, including Shandong's natural and human resources, it is an in-depth travel guide with both functionality, sense of the times and historical background, and is a primer for overseas readers to learn Chinese and understand Chinese culture. The creative team introduces Shandong as an international tourist destination from a unique international perspective. Select the most attractive topics for foreign readers, and present a real and charming Shandong to overseas readers with authentic English, beautiful text and humorous expression.
